we are currently seeking an accomplished QA/QC Engineer to spearhead our quality assurance and quality control efforts in villa and residential projects. The ideal candidate will play a crucial role in ensuring the highest standards of construction quality, compliance, and project excellence.The RoleYour responsibilities will include:Quality Assurance and Control:
  • Develop and implement comprehensive QA/QC plans for residential projects, with a focus on villas.
  • Conduct thorough inspections and audits to ensure adherence to quality standards and regulatory requirements.
  • Collaborate with project teams to address and resolve quality-related issues promptly.
Documentation and Reporting:
  • Maintain accurate records of QA/QC activities, including inspection reports, test results, and compliance documentation.
  • Generate regular reports on the quality status of projects, highlighting any deviations and proposing corrective actions.
  • Provide detailed documentation for project handovers and client acceptance.
Process Improvement:
  • Continuously evaluate and enhance QA/QC processes to optimize efficiency and effectiveness.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to implement best practices and lessons learned from previous projects.
  • Identify and implement corrective and preventive actions to improve overall project quality.
Training and Communication:
  • Conduct training sessions for project teams to ensure a clear understanding of quality standards and processes.
  • Communicate QA/QC requirements to subcontractors and vendors and provide guidance to ensure compliance.
  • Foster a culture of quality awareness and accountability within the organization.
Testing and Inspection:
  • Oversee material testing and inspection activities to validate compliance with project specifications.
  • Coordinate with external testing agencies to ensure independent verification of materials and workmanship.
  • Implement a systematic approach to identify and address non-conformities promptly.
Collaboration and Teamwork:
  • Work closely with project managers, architects, and other stakeholders to integrate QA/QC processes seamlessly into project workflows.
  • Participate in project meetings to provide QA/QC insights and contribute to decision-making.
  • Foster a collaborative and positive team environment.
Ideal Profile
  • Bachelor's degree in Civil Engineering, Construction Management, or a related field.
  • 3-4 years of experience in QA/QC engineering, particularly in villa and residential projects.
  • Familiarity with relevant quality standards and construction codes.
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ills.
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ills.
  • Ability to thrive in a fast-paced, dynamic environment.
